Road cycling routes in Monte Ortobene traverse a landscape characterized by significant ascents and winding roads. The region features varied elevations, with routes often climbing towards the summit of Monte Ortobene, which reaches 955 meters at Cuccuru Nigheddu. This area provides a challenging environment for road cyclists, offering both sustained climbs and scenic descents through its natural park setting, featuring ancient granite formations and Mediterranean forests.

There are over 70 road cycling routes available in Monte Ortobene, offering a wide range of options for cyclists of all levels.
While Monte Ortobene is known for challenging terrain, there is at least one easy road cycling route and 28 moderate routes available. These moderate options, such as the Roadbike loop from Cantoniera Sa Mendula, offer a balanced ride through the regional landscape and can be suitable for beginners looking for a bit of a challenge.
Monte Ortobene offers 44 difficult road cycling routes with significant elevation gain and winding roads. A prime example is the Winding Road on Monte Ortobene – Ascent to Monte Ortobene loop from Nostra Sennora de su Monte / Nostra Signora del Monte Nero, which covers 32.9 miles (52.9 km) with substantial climbing.
Yes, many road cycling routes in Monte Ortobene are designed as loops. For instance, the From Nuoro to Orgossolo with climb to Monte Ortobene — ring tour is a 40.2-mile (64.7 km) loop that includes a climb to Monte Ortobene.

Given the Mediterranean climate of Sardinia, spring (April-May) and autumn (September-October) are generally the most pleasant seasons for road cycling in Monte Ortobene. Temperatures are milder, and the natural scenery is vibrant. Summer can be very hot, especially for challenging climbs.
Along the road cycling routes, you can explore several notable attractions. These include the iconic Christ the Redeemer statue on Monte Ortobene, the Mount Ortobene summit itself, and various viewpoints offering panoramic views of Nuoro and the surrounding landscape.
Yes, Monte Ortobene is renowned for its panoramic viewpoints. The View of Nuoro from Monte Ortobene is particularly popular, offering stunning vistas of the city and the wider region.

Yes, some routes extend further, offering longer distances for endurance cyclists. For example, the Tower of Sant'Antonio Abate – Marble Quarry of Orosei loop from Nuoro is a difficult route spanning over 56 miles (91 km), providing a significant challenge and diverse scenery.
Given the varied elevations and potential for changing weather, it's advisable to wear layered cycling apparel. This allows you to adjust to temperature fluctuations during climbs and descents. Always bring a windbreaker or light rain jacket, even on clear days, especially when cycling at higher altitudes.
Parking is generally available in and around Nuoro, the main town at the base of Monte Ortobene, and at various starting points for routes, such as near Cantoniera Sa Mendula. It's recommended to check specific route descriptions for detailed parking information.
